The magical film starring Jenny Agutter and Bernard Cribbins has been made into a live show which features a real steam train (enter stage right!) and all the drama and the niaive intensity that we all remember from the film.
After a four star, record breaking run in 2010 E. Nesbit's classic has returned to two platforms of the old Eurostar Terminal at Waterloo Station. This remarkable venue, built around the tracks, allows the production to boast London theatre's most remarkable star, in the form of a 60 tonne steam-driven locomotive: Stirling Simple
Leading the cast as Station Master Perks is comedian and broadcaster Marcus Brigstocke (Just A Minute, QI and Have I Got News For You)
